Description
We are seeking a highly organized, proactive, and detail-oriented Executive Assistant to support our VP Legal in optimizing time, protecting bandwidth, and ensuring seamless operations.
This role requires exceptional communication, discretion, and the ability to anticipate needs in a fast-paced, global environment. The VP Legal operates across multiple time zones and engages with internal/external stakeholders, requiring meticulous coordination and strategic support.
Responsibilities: Time Optimization & Focus Protection
- Filter, prioritize, and prepare materials to protect the VP Legal’s focus on high-value tasks and strategic initiatives.
- Act as a gatekeeper for meetings, ensuring relevance and alignment with priorities.
- Optimize schedules to balance execution, planning, and reflection time.
Decision-Making Support
- Clarify urgent matters, highlight key decisions, and ensure the VP Legal is briefed and ready to act.
- Prepare concise briefings, agendas, and follow-ups for meetings to drive efficiency.
Meeting & Preparation Support
- Ensure meeting agendas are clear, relevant, and action-oriented.
- Confirm the VP Legal’s participation is essential and content is decision-ready.
- Structure “work alone” sessions to maximize productivity and strategic thinking.
Team & Governance Coordination
- Define and implement governance frameworks for the legal team.
- Prepare and lead team meetings, all-hands, and offsites, ensuring alignment and cohesion.
- Establish rituals to maintain information flow and team collaboration, especially as the team scales.
Confidentiality & Professionalism
- Handle sensitive legal and business information with the utmost discretion.
- Represent the VP Legal’s office with professionalism, rigor, and a solutions-driven mindset.
Who You Are
- Proven experience as an Executive Assistant supporting legal, compliance, or C-suite leaders (VP Legal/General Counsel preferred).
- Exceptional communication skills in English (mandatory); proficiency in French is a plus.
- High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to anticipate needs in a dynamic environment.
- Comfortable managing shifting priorities and navigating ambiguity with grace.
- Strong mastery of Google Suite/Microsoft Office; experience with productivity tools (Notion, Slack, CRM) is a plus.
- Proactive problem solver with a positive, can-do attitude and a focus on ownership.
- Thrives in a startup culture where adaptability and impact are key.
